Electricity – Modern energy routing

ORNL is co-developing a prototype device, known as a Smart Power Integrated Node or SPIN, which is designed to route multiple direct current energy sources in a home. Credit: Jason Richards/Oak Ridge National Laboratory, U.S. Dept. of Energy

September 5, 2017 – Oak Ridge National Laboratory and Flex Power Control are developing a home energy router that collects, converts and distributes electricity from multiple power sources through a single unit. “We are seeing more direct current power from solar panels, electric vehicles and backup energy storage being introduced into the home,” said Greg Smith, president of Flex Power Control. “It all needs to be converted and routed seamlessly for optimal home energy use.” The co-developed home router leverages power conversion hardware based on ORNL’s ENABLE (Environmentally Neutral Automated Building Electric Energy) platform. The hardware will use advanced wide-bandgap semiconductors that can operate at much higher voltages, as well as 3D printed heat sinks that dissipate heat generated by the device, resulting in a smaller, more efficient router.
